在互聯(lián)網(wǎng)的海洋中,每一個(gè)網(wǎng)頁(yè)都是一個(gè)獨(dú)立的實(shí)體,承載著信息、服務(wù)和交易,在這個(gè)數(shù)字化的世界里,數(shù)據(jù)的安全保護(hù)尤為重要,HTTPS協(xié)議因其提供加密通信、身份驗(yàn)證等功能而成為了網(wǎng)站安全的重要保障之一,為了實(shí)現(xiàn)這一目標(biāo),用戶需要使用SSL(Secure Sockets Layer)證書來(lái)保證網(wǎng)站與用戶的通信安全。
SSL證書申請(qǐng)步驟
要獲取SSL證書,你需要按照以下步驟進(jìn)行操作:
-
選擇合適的SSL證書: 根據(jù)你的需求和業(yè)務(wù)規(guī)模,選擇適合的SSL證書類型,常見的有行業(yè)通用型證書、企業(yè)級(jí)證書等。
-
購(gòu)買SSL證書: 訪問(wèn)SSL證書提供商的官方網(wǎng)站,如Let's Encrypt、DigiCert、Comodo等,根據(jù)指引完成證書購(gòu)買流程。
-
下載安裝證書: 下載你所選證書后,將其導(dǎo)入到Web服務(wù)器或托管環(huán)境中的SSL證書目錄下,不同平臺(tái)的配置可能略有差異,需參考具體文檔。
-
更新服務(wù)器設(shè)置: 在服務(wù)器端,確保更改后的證書文件名正確,并將舊證書移除。
-
測(cè)試連接: 使用工具如
openssl s_client
或?yàn)g覽器自帶的“檢查安全性”功能,確認(rèn)網(wǎng)站是否能正常建立SSL連接。
SSL證書部署注意事項(xiàng)
確保SSL證書成功部署對(duì)于網(wǎng)站的安全至關(guān)重要,以下是一些關(guān)鍵點(diǎn):
-
驗(yàn)證SSL證書的有效性: 確保下載的證書沒(méi)有過(guò)期,并且由可靠的認(rèn)證機(jī)構(gòu)簽發(fā)。
-
跨域資源共享(CORS): 對(duì)于動(dòng)態(tài)網(wǎng)站,啟用CORS有助于跨源請(qǐng)求時(shí)自動(dòng)驗(yàn)證SSL證書,避免偽造威脅。
-
HTTPS優(yōu)先策略: 鼓勵(lì)用戶通過(guò)HTTPS而非HTTP訪問(wèn)網(wǎng)站,以增強(qiáng)安全性。
-
日志監(jiān)控: 定期檢查服務(wù)器和防火墻的日志,以便及時(shí)發(fā)現(xiàn)潛在的安全問(wèn)題。